What is the difference between Internship Remote Document Review vs Remote Contract Analyst?

AspectInternship Remote Document ReviewRemote Contract Analyst
CredentialsTypically students or entry-level, no specialized certifications requiredOften requires legal or contract management certifications or experience
Work EnvironmentRemote, part-time or internship setting, often supervised by legal teamsRemote, full-time, with more independent decision-making
Industry UsageLegal, healthcare, finance for document review tasksLegal, corporate, or government sectors managing contracts

Internship Remote Document Review roles are usually entry-level, focusing on reviewing documents under supervision, often as part of an internship. Remote Contract Analysts handle more complex contract review and analysis, often requiring prior experience or certifications. While both roles are remote and involve document review, the Contract Analyst position involves greater responsibility and expertise.

OVERVIEW

Are you ready to lead transformative water infrastructure projects that serve communities and protect vital resources? Merrick is seeking a Senior Water/Wastewater Engineerย to join our growingย Water Group in Colorado and Texas. This is your opportunity to work on innovative water, wastewater, and reuse systems that make a real difference.

Local/regional candidates preferred (hybrid schedule). Remote candidates will be considered if they are willing to travel to client sites and local offices 2x per month.

Why Join Us?

  • Work on cutting-edge water resource projectsย that shape the future of infrastructure.
  • Collaborate with a passionate team dedicated to community, sustainability, and recreation.
  • Enjoy professional growthย in a mid-sized, employee-owned firm that values technical excellence and work-life balance.
  • Be part of a network of 120+ water professionals committed to engineering excellence and stewardship.

WHAT YOU'LL DO
  • Perform assignments in the analysis and design of water and wastewater treatment facilities, including advanced treatment/nutrient removal processes using BioWin process modeling software.ย Experienced also with water and sewer pipelines, pump stations and related infrastructure.ย 
  • Prepare and review working drawings, details, layouts, cost estimates, studies, reports and work products.ย 
  • Position also involves providing construction support and oversight including administration, limited inspection, and start-up/operations support for treatment plants.ย Provide document review of designs by others for conformance of design standards and support to municipal water utility operations and maintenance teams. ย 
  • Must be capable of performing independent design tasks, reviewing the designs of others, preparing bid documents including drawings and specifications, and organizing all drawings, reports, calculations, and associated project deliverables, after receiving initial instructions from project manager, while receiving limited supervision. ย 
  • Must be capable of directing and managing a team of design engineers and/or technicians on water and wastewater projects.ย 
  • Must become knowledgeable of Merrick procedures, understand them and be able to apply them when required.ย 
  • Candidate must be capable of making sound engineering decisions, exercise initiative, judgment and knowledge commensurate with the responsibilities of the position.ย 
  • The successful candidate must possess good interpersonal skills to effectively interface with clients and Local, State, and Federal government agencies and be capable to lead project progress meetings, make project presentations, and provide clear written communications.
  • Additional duties may involve project management for projects.
  • Some travel may be required.ย 

REQUIRED QUALIFICATIONS
  • Bachelorโ€™s degree in Civil, Chemical or Environmental Engineering from an A.B.E.T. Accredited School.ย 
  • Minimum twelve (12) years of experience in the design and construction oversight of water and/or wastewater infrastructure facilities and projects.
  • Experience working onย Wastewater projects.ย 
  • Must be eligible to work in the United States without sponsorship.
  • P.E. (Professional Engineer) State of Colorado and or Texas.
